ALEXANDRIA, Va., Nov. 18 -- United States Patent no. 12,472,595, issued on Nov. 18, was assigned to TAIWAN SEMICONDUCTOR MANUFACTURING COMPANY LTD. (Hsinchu, Taiwan).

"Systems for removing or inserting a fastener from or into a wafer carrier" was invented by Yu-Chen Chen (Hemei Township, Taiwan), Chih-Hung Huang (Hsinchu, Taiwan), Cheng-Lung Wu (Zhunan Township, Taiwan), Yang-Ann Chu (Hsinchu, Taiwan) and Jiun-Rong Pai (Jhubei, Taiwan).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"The present disclosure relates to systems and methods for affixing and/or removing a fastener from a wafer-carrying pod.
